mcp-server-dash

A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that provides tools to interact with the Dash documentation browser API.

Dash 8 is required. You can download Dash 8 at https://blog.kapeli.com/dash-8.

Dash Server MCP server

Overview

The Dash MCP server provides tools for accessing and searching documentation directly from Dash, the macOS documentation browser. MCP clients can:

  • List installed docsets
  • Search across docsets and code snippets
  • Load documentation pages from search results
  • Enable full-text search for specific docsets

Tools

  • list_installed_docsets
    • Lists all installed documentation sets in Dash
  • search_documentation
    • Searches across docsets and snippets
  • load_documentation_page
    • Loads a documentation page from a load_url returned by search_documentation
  • enable_docset_fts
    • Enables full-text search for a specific docset

Requirements

  • macOS (required for Dash app)
  • Dash installed
  • Python 3.11.4 or higher
  • uv

Configuration

Using uvx

brew install uv

in claude_desktop_config.json

{
  "mcpServers": {
      "dash-api": {
          "command": "uvx",
          "args": [
              "--from",
              "git+https://github.com/Kapeli/dash-mcp-server.git",
              "dash-mcp-server"
          ]
      }
  }
}

in Claude Code

claude mcp add dash-api -- uvx --from "git+https://github.com/Kapeli/dash-mcp-server.git" "dash-mcp-server"
